Войти

Показать полную графическую версию : Применение конструкций ":`" (двоеточие с тильдой) и тому подобное


Serg2010
28-07-2009, 23:18
Доброго времени суток!

Часто встречаю в батниках такие конструкции с двоеточием, тильдой к примеру C:~0,1. Понимаю что идет выделение подстроки. Часто такое используют для разбора даты и времени на составляющие и т.д. Также встречал типа .=. (точка=точка). Да много всякрй всячины. Вопрос собственно в том, что в справках по командам описываются только сами команды. А вот эти "хитрости" нет. Но хочется этот момент понять от и до так как он важный. Так же прошу ссылку на отличную книгу по батникам с примерами ... (которую реально можно качнуть) ес-но бесплатно :-)
Спасибо. Сайт супер. Я подсел на него.

amel27
29-07-2009, 03:14
в справках по командам описываются только сами команды. А вот эти "хитрости" нет. »про "точки" без примера не скажу, а "тильды" в справке как раз описаны: "SET /?", "CALL /?", "FOR /?"

прошу ссылку на отличную книгу по батникам с примерами »
тут смотрели?... http://forum.oszone.net/thread-130222.html

лучшего способа изучения, чем чтение чужих скриптов еще не придумали... прежде всего, это закрепление знаний из справки... а если встретилось что-то исключительное, можно и на форуме спросить - другим ведь тоже интересно... ;)

deps
12-01-2013, 16:34
там (http://www.computerhope.com/sethlp.htm) в середине есть описание таких конструкций %PATH:~10,5%




© OSzone.net 2001-2012